2024 Compare Cities Education:
Sunrise, FL vs St. Augustine, FL

Change Cities
Highlights
- St. Augustine spends 8.7% less per student than Sunrise.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 4.4% lower in St. Augustine than in Sunrise.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- St. Augustine had 4.0%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Sunrise
